SPEECH INTELLIGIBILITY ASSESSMENT AT ARCHITECTURE JURY ROOMS IN DHAKA
Journal Title: International Journal of Civil Engineering - Year 2019, Vol 8, Issue 4
Abstract
Speech intelligibility, the percentage of speech that a listener can understand is a prime factor during the architecture jury session. The paper analyses the acoustical quality of Jury rooms in the capital city of Bangladesh- Dhaka to recommend an achievable sonic environment for the design presentations.
